Dynamic

Non-Profit Organization vs Social Enterprise

Developers should understand non-profit organizations when building software for social impact, grant management systems, donation platforms, or volunteer coordination tools meets developers should learn about social enterprise when working on projects that aim to create positive social change, such as apps for underserved communities, platforms for charitable donations, or tools for environmental monitoring. Here's our take.

🧊Nice Pick

Non-Profit Organization

Developers should understand non-profit organizations when building software for social impact, grant management systems, donation platforms, or volunteer coordination tools

Non-Profit Organization

Nice Pick

Developers should understand non-profit organizations when building software for social impact, grant management systems, donation platforms, or volunteer coordination tools

Pros

  • +This knowledge is crucial for creating solutions that align with mission-driven goals, comply with tax-exempt regulations, and effectively serve communities in need
  • +Related to: social-impact, grant-management

Cons

  • -Specific tradeoffs depend on your use case

Social Enterprise

Developers should learn about social enterprise when working on projects that aim to create positive social change, such as apps for underserved communities, platforms for charitable donations, or tools for environmental monitoring

Pros

  • +It provides a framework for building scalable, mission-driven solutions that can attract funding from impact investors or grants, making it valuable for roles in tech-for-good startups, NGOs, or corporate social responsibility initiatives
  • +Related to: impact-investing, corporate-social-responsibility

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Non-Profit Organization if: You want this knowledge is crucial for creating solutions that align with mission-driven goals, comply with tax-exempt regulations, and effectively serve communities in need and can live with specific tradeoffs depend on your use case.

Use Social Enterprise if: You prioritize it provides a framework for building scalable, mission-driven solutions that can attract funding from impact investors or grants, making it valuable for roles in tech-for-good startups, ngos, or corporate social responsibility initiatives over what Non-Profit Organization offers.

🧊
The Bottom Line
Non-Profit Organization wins

Developers should understand non-profit organizations when building software for social impact, grant management systems, donation platforms, or volunteer coordination tools

Disagree with our pick? nice@nicepick.dev